Rest assured, there’s a lot of funky, percussive goodness that we’re going to cover in this month’s article! Continuing on from last month’s lesson on the benefits of open-string double-stops and dead notes, we’re going to take a look at a number of techniques that will add something of a percussive charm to your playing. These include plucking, 16th notes, dead notes, slides, muting and double-stops. Remember, it’s not just about the notes that you play, it’s also about how you play them.
